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Tom Petty's song "Hard on Me" convey the struggles of the singer to keep going despite the challenges he faces. He talks about trying to keep a little girl smiling and holding onto his faith to have hope for tomorrow. He seems to be going through a tough time and is seeking comfort in someone who he thought was a friend. However, this supposed friend is making things harder for him, and he feels betrayed. Petty tries to convince himself that he can turn the other cheek, but he wonders how much bigger he needs to be to do that.


In the end, he just needs someone to be there for him and protect him from harm. The repetition of the line "you want to make it hard on me" highlights the theme of struggles and challenges. It seems like the person who is causing him difficulties is someone he once trusted, and the betrayal hurts him. The lyrics are relatable and express the human tendency of trying to hold on to hope in difficult times and the desire for comfort and support from others.
